The investigation into the fatal accident that killed a Bucks County 16-year-old near a stopped school bus is continuing, and no decision has yet been made on whether any charges will be filed in the incident, police said Thursday.
Minete Zeka, a sophomore at Bensalem High School, was struck and killed early Wednesday by an SUV driven by an 18-year-old driver who failed to stop for a school bus even though its stop arm was deployed and its lights were flashing, officials said.
The incident occurred in predawn darkness about 6:30 a.m. as the victim was crossing Bensalem Boulevard in Bensalem Township.
Police have working with the county district attorney's office, a police official said.
The name of the driver has not been released.
